Code 39: Applications and Limitations in Modern Barcoding
Code 39, a relatively simple barcoding scheme , finds applications in several industries, notably where clarity is paramount and complex functionality aren't necessary . Common applications include stock tracking in depots , retail systems , and labeling of parts in fabrication sectors. Still, Code 39's disadvantages are gradually obvious in modern barcoding. Its restricted character set, missing check digits, and comparatively diminished data compactness make it inferior than newer protocols like Code 128 or QR codes. The inclination toward smaller items and the demands for enhanced data capacity finally limit Code 39’s continued importance in many modern barcoding scenarios .
